The "Woke" Elite and Economic Disparity
- 💰 The discussion links the "woke" ideology promoted by elites like Maddow to an economic agenda that benefits the wealthy at the expense of the working class.
- 🏠 The article highlights how wealthy individuals in places like the Hamptons rely on low-wage immigrant labor for services, while advocating for policies that keep wages low.
- 🗣️ "Woke" ideology is described as a smokescreen used by Democrats to hide their economic policies that transfer wealth upwards and to portray themselves as compassionate while exploiting labor.
- 🇺🇸 The speaker contrasts this with a worldview based on right versus wrong, suggesting a return to common sense supported by the MAGA movement.
